Telangana Bee Hub Promotes Beekeeping for Sustainable Rural Prosperity

The Telangana Bee Hub Society teaches people how to keep bees safely and scientifically.

It began in 2021 and is led by K. Indira Reddy.

The group works with farmers, women’s groups, young people, prison inmates, and CRPF personnel.

Bees provide honey, but they also help flowers turn into fruits and vegetables through pollination.

The Society moves bee colonies to places where different crops are flowering.

This helps produce different kinds of honey and supports farms.

People can also earn money from products such as beeswax, pollen, royal jelly, and bee venom.

The Society’s goal is to make beekeeping a sustainable business and improve rural livelihoods.
